What are the characteristics of books about starting over in life fiction?

2 answers
2024-11-18 23:09

They often involve a character at a low point in life, like having lost a job, ended a relationship, or facing some sort of personal crisis. For example, in 'Eat, Pray, Love', the main character is divorced and feeling lost. Then, there is a decision to change, which is a key part. The character takes action, whether it's traveling like in 'Eat, Pray, Love' or starting a new hobby. Also, self - discovery is a big theme. As the character goes through the process of starting over, they learn more about themselves, what they really want, and how to be happy.

What are some things to consider about starting a new relationship after divorce?

1 answer
2024-12-13 02:08

One important thing is to give yourself time to heal. Don't rush into a new relationship just to fill the void left by the divorce. You need to process your emotions and learn from the past marriage. Also, be clear about what you want in a new partner. Are you looking for someone with similar values or different qualities? Another aspect is communication. Be honest with your potential partner about your divorce experience and any baggage that might come with it.
